Framed Print of Tea-pluckers, Ceylon, c. 1900-1930 (b / w photo)

3482684 Tea-pluckers, Ceylon, c.1900-1930 (b/w photo) by Skeen and Co. (fl.1870s-90s); Royal Society for Asian Affairs, London, UK; (add.info.: seated women labourers sorting tea from baskets, with male overseers); eRoyal Society for Asian Affairs; English, out of copyright. © Royal Society for Asian Affairs / Bridgeman Images
